Как конвертировать файлы DCM в TXT с помощью GroupDocs.Conversion для .NET: подробное руководство
Введение
Пытаетесь преобразовать файлы DICOM в более доступный формат, например, обычный текст? Независимо от того, работаете ли вы в здравоохранении, медицинской визуализации или анализе данных, эффективное преобразование файлов DCM может сэкономить время и оптимизировать рабочие процессы. В этом руководстве показано, как использовать GroupDocs.Conversion для .NET для бесшовного преобразования файлов DICOM (.dcm) в формат TXT.
Что вы узнаете:
- Настройка GroupDocs.Conversion для .NET
- Преобразование файлов DCM в TXT с помощью C#
- Оптимизация производительности и устранение распространенных проблем
Давайте начнем! Убедитесь, что у вас есть необходимые инструменты!
Предпосылки
Прежде чем погрузиться в кодирование, настройте свою среду со всеми необходимыми зависимостями. Вот основные моменты:
Необходимые библиотеки
- GroupDocs.Конвертация для .NET: Убедитесь, что у вас установлена версия 25.3.0.
Требования к настройке среды
- Visual Studio или любая совместимая IDE.
- Базовые знания C# и фреймворка .NET.
Необходимые знания
- Знакомство с обработкой файлов в C#
Настройка GroupDocs.Conversion для .NET
Для начала установите библиотеку GroupDocs.Conversion с помощью консоли диспетчера пакетов NuGet или .NET CLI:
Консоль менеджера пакетов NuGet:
Install-Package GroupDocs.Conversion -Version 25.3.0
.NET CLI:
dotnet add package GroupDocs.Conversion --version 25.3.0
Приобретение лицензии
GroupDocs предлагает различные варианты лицензирования, включая бесплатную пробную версию или временную лицензию для оценки. Для полного доступа и функций вы можете приобрести лицензию через их официальный сайт.
Базовая инициализация в C#
using System;
using GroupDocs.Conversion;
// Инициализируйте экземпляр конвертера
var converter = new Converter("path/to/your/file.dcm");
Этот шаг инициализации подготавливает ваш проект к началу использования функций преобразования, предоставляемых GroupDocs.
Руководство по внедрению
Преобразование DCM в TXT
Чтобы преобразовать файл DICOM в текстовый формат, выполните следующие действия:
Шаг 1: Задайте пути к файлам
Определите пути для входных и выходных файлов. Замените заполнители фактическими путями к каталогам в вашей системе.
string sourceFile =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.dcm");
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
string outputFile = Path.Combine(outputFolder, "dcm-converted-to.txt");
if (!Directory.Exists(outputFolder))
{
Directory.CreateDirectory(outputFolder);
}
Шаг 2: Загрузите файл DCM
Использование GroupDocs.Conversion Converter
класс, загрузите исходный файл.
using (var converter = new Converter(sourceFile))
{
// Шаги преобразования будут добавлены здесь
}
Шаг 3: Определите параметры преобразования
Укажите параметры преобразования для формата TXT, используя WordProcessingConvertOptions
.
WordProcessingConvertOptions options = new WordProcessingConvertOptions { Format = FileTypes.WordProcessingFileType.Txt };
Шаг 4: Выполнение преобразования
Выполните преобразование и сохраните выходной файл.
converter.Convert(outputFile, options);
Советы по устранению неполадок
- Отсутствующие файлы: Убедитесь, что пути указаны правильно и файлы существуют.
- Проблемы с разрешениями: Проверьте права доступа к каталогу для чтения/записи файлов.
Практические применения
- Анализ медицинских данных: Извлечение данных из файлов DICOM для статистического анализа.
- Миграция данных: Преобразование данных медицинских изображений в стандартизированный формат для интеграции с другими системами.
- Генерация отчетов: Создание текстовых отчетов на основе медицинских изображений для документирования.
Интеграция GroupDocs.Conversion в ваши приложения .NET может повысить совместимость и эффективность.
Соображения производительности
- Оптимизация обработки файлов: Незамедлительно закрывайте потоки файлов, чтобы освободить ресурсы.
- Управление памятью: Используйте эффективные структуры данных и удаляйте объекты, когда они больше не нужны.
Внедрение этих передовых методов обеспечивает бесперебойную работу и управление ресурсами в ваших приложениях с использованием GroupDocs.Conversion.
Заключение
Поздравляем! Вы научились конвертировать файлы DCM в формат TXT с помощью GroupDocs.Conversion для .NET. Этот навык может значительно улучшить ваши возможности обработки данных, особенно в областях, требующих обширных преобразований документов.
В качестве следующего шага рассмотрите возможность изучения других форматов конвертации, поддерживаемых GroupDocs, или интеграции этого решения с существующими системами, которыми вы управляете.
Раздел часто задаваемых вопросов
В: Могу ли я конвертировать несколько файлов DCM одновременно? A: Да, реализуйте пакетную обработку в цикле для эффективной обработки нескольких файлов.
В: Как устранить распространенные ошибки конвертации? A: Проверьте пути к файлам и разрешения; обратитесь к документации GroupDocs для получения информации о конкретных кодах ошибок.
В: Можно ли настроить выходной формат TXT? A: Хотя базовое преобразование обеспечивает простой текст, дальнейшая постобработка в .NET может отформатировать данные по мере необходимости.
Ресурсы
- Документация: Документация по конвертации GroupDocs
- Ссылка API: Справочное руководство по API
- Скачать: Получить библиотеку
- Лицензия на покупку: Купить сейчас
- Бесплатная пробная версия: Попробуйте бесплатно
- Временная лицензия: Запросить временную лицензию
- Форум поддержки: Присоединяйтесь к обсуждению
Мы надеемся, что это руководство поможет вам эффективно использовать GroupDocs.Conversion для ваших проектов .NET. Удачного кодирования!